Background

Comedy is contact-sport craft: timing, room-reading, the right amount of vulnerability, and the willingness to die on stage if it doesn't work.

While AI has made significant progress in generating text, including creative writing and dialogue, telling a joke that lands in a packed comedy club is a challenging task that requires a deep understanding of human humor, timing, and audience dynamics. Currently, AI systems can generate jokes, but they often lack the nuance and context to resonate with a live audience. Researchers are exploring the use of machine learning and natural language processing to improve AI's ability to understand and generate humor, but we are still far from achieving human-like comedic abilities. The complexity of human humor and the unpredictability of live audiences make it difficult for AI to consistently deliver jokes that land well in a packed comedy club.
